Edge player was the biggest spot that the Atlanta Falcons needed to improve during the 2015 offseason. In 2014, the Falcons were trotting out players at weak-side end and strong-side linebacker like Prince Shembo, Kroy Biermann, Jonathan Massaquoi and an aging Osi Umenyiora.
In 2015, the team has a ton of new talent as well as a couple of older veterans on the roster that should fit the new scheme much better than they fit the old one. First-round pick Vic Beasley, top free-agent signing Brooks Reed and depth signing O'Brien Schofield give this unit a much different look for first-year head coach Dan Quinn to work with.
